- In article <C17zCv.Awv@ampex.com>, dna@ampex.com (David Altekruse) wrote:
- >
- > Mark Bramblett writes:
- > >
- > >On the TAE1000ESD you can't set up a custom equalization curve for your
- > >room, but you can for the other digital sound processing modes. To me that
- > >is screwy. Is this possible on the TAE2000ESD?
- > >
- > I'm not sure I follow your question. There are ten user programable
- > selections so you can set the equalization on any or all of them. You
- > can disable the other DSP functions on any of them, of course, leaving
- > one of them just for equalization, if you want. If you want the same
- > equalization on all selections you do have to program each one of them
- > separately which is more work than ideal.
- >
- > - David Altekruse, dna@ampex.com
-
-
- What I meant to say is that on the TAE1000ESD, equalization and dynamic
- range expansion/compression is disabled. So if you have refined an
- equalization curve that works for your room set up, you cannot take
- advantage of it when you are in DOLBY SURROUND mode. I was curious if
- this design limitation had been removed in the new model.
